How Does Weight Affect the Feel of Cotton Blankets?

Weight significantly affects the feel of cotton blankets. Heavier cotton blankets tend to provide a cozier and more secure feeling. The added weight can create a sensation similar to being gently hugged. This feeling often enhances comfort and warmth, making such blankets ideal for colder environments. Lighter cotton blankets, on the other hand, create a more breathable and less constricting experience. They are suitable for warmer climates or for people who prefer less bulk. The weight also influences the durability and drape of the blanket. Heavier fabrics may resist wear better over time, while lighter fabrics can feel more delicate. Ultimately, the choice between heavy and light cotton blankets depends on personal preference for comfort and use case.

Why Is the Texture of a Cotton Blanket Important for Sleep Quality?

The texture of a cotton blanket is important for sleep quality because it directly influences comfort, temperature regulation, and overall relaxation during sleep. A soft, breathable texture promotes a more restful sleep environment.

According to the National Sleep Foundation, the right sleep environment, including bedding materials, significantly affects sleep quality. They emphasize that comfort is a critical component for achieving restorative sleep.

There are several reasons why blanket texture impacts sleep quality. First, softer fabrics reduce friction against the skin, leading to a more comfortable experience. Second, breathable materials like cotton wick away moisture, helping to maintain a comfortable temperature throughout the night. Lastly, a pleasant texture can create a sense of security or coziness, which can be psychologically beneficial for falling asleep.

The term “breathable” refers to a fabric’s ability to allow air to flow through it. This feature is crucial in bedding as it helps regulate body temperature. “Moisture-wicking” describes materials that draw sweat away from the skin, preventing discomfort from dampness.

Mechanisms involved in how texture affects sleep include physical comfort and thermal regulation. Soft textures reduce pressure points on the body, which can promote better blood circulation. In terms of thermal regulation, cotton fibers trap air while allowing moisture to escape, preventing overheating or excessive cooling that can disrupt sleep.

Specific actions that contribute to improving sleep quality through blanket texture include choosing a cotton blanket that feels soft against the skin and fits well with the sleeper’s personal preferences. For instance, a plush, heavy cotton blanket can provide a sense of weight that may enhance relaxation for some individuals, while a lighter cotton weave may benefit those who prefer less warmth.

How Can You Choose the Best Heavyweight Cotton Blanket for Your Needs?

To choose the best heavyweight cotton blanket for your needs, consider factors such as weight, material quality, size, care instructions, and design.

Weight: The blanket’s weight affects warmth and comfort. Heavier blankets usually provide more warmth. For example, a blanket weighing between 5 to 10 pounds is generally considered heavyweight, making it suitable for colder climates.

Material quality: Look for blankets made of 100% cotton. Cotton is breathable, durable, and soft. A study by Cotton Incorporated in 2020 found that cotton blankets are preferred for their hypoallergenic properties, reducing allergy flare-ups for sensitive individuals.

Size: Select a size that matches your bed or intended use. Common sizes include twin, full, queen, and king. Ensure the blanket offers adequate coverage without being too oversized. For example, a queen-sized blanket typically measures 90” x 90”.

Care instructions: Check if the blanket is machine washable and if it will retain its shape and texture after washing. Many heavyweight cotton blankets are easy to care for, but some may require special handling or dry cleaning.

Design: Choose a design that fits your aesthetic preferences. Consider color, pattern, and texture. Classic designs like solid colors or subtle patterns tend to integrate well into most decor styles.

By assessing these key factors, you can find the heavyweight cotton blanket that best meets your comfort and style preferences.
